It is seen that number of stomata are greater on the lower surface of the leaf than the upper surface. Why is it so?
2.
if fifty per cent of the leaves are removed from a plant, the rate of transpiration by the remaining leaves increase. Explain.
3.
If a plant is girdled, which part of the plant dies first- the root or the shoot? Answer the giving reasons.
4.
It is said that plants are harmed by excess water. But they are able to survive under flooded condition. discuss the way in which plants manage the amount of excess water?
5.
It is rightly said that development of root pressure requires energy.Justify.
1.
Stomata are present in greater number on the lower surface because if more number of stomata will be present on the upper surface, it would lead to great amount of water loss through transpiration.
Thus, to avoid the excessive transpiration, stomata are present in greater number on lower surface of the leaf.
2.
On reducing or removing the fifty per cent of leaves from plant, the rate of transpiration by the remaining leaves will decreases because the rate of transpiration is purely dependent upon the surface area of the leaves. Thus, plant with larger leaf surface area have higher rate of transpiration as compared to the plant with the areas of smaller leaf surface
3.
Girdling is the removal of a ring of outer up to the depth of the plant of the phloem layer in a woody trunk.Phloem is responsible for downward movement of food, which is stopped bt gridling. The roots will not be able to get food and die first.
4.
The plants survive under flooded condition by losing excess water through transpiration (increased (increased transpiration rate.) It is seen that in prolonged flooded conditions, roots die because of lack oxygen and plants eventually dies.
5.
Various ions from the soil are actively absorbed and accumulated in the root tissues.This accumulation of ions causes a decrease in water potential.So water is absorbed passively through osmosis by the root, which results in hydrostatic pressure.Since, ions are absorbed actively, there is a need for energy to develop root pressure.
